Meta-Analysis of the Prognostic and Clinical Value of Tumor-Associated Macrophages in Hepatocellular Carcinoma

Jie Zhang et al.

Summary: Tumor-associated macrophages (TAMs) play a crucial role in the cancer microenvironment. This meta-analysis found that a high density of M2 TAMs is associated with poor prognosis in hepatocellular carcinoma (HCC), while CD68(+)M1 TAMs do not have prognostic effects on overall survival. CD206(+)M2 TAMs may serve as a prognostic biomarker for HCC, but further studies with larger sample sizes are needed to confirm these findings.

Clinical Significance of De Novo Malignancy After Liver Transplant: A Single-Center Study

Sara Kim et al.

Summary: This study investigated the clinical significance of de novo malignancy after liver transplant (LT) and found that de novo malignancy is a key factor affecting long-term survival after LT. In Korea, the most common cancers that develop after LT are gastric cancer and lymphoma. Regular screening and education are important for improving long-term survival and quality of life in these patients after LT.
